> But is it not wrong to create an array in a function and send a reference
> to the array back into the main function?
>
> Because the scope of the array is limited to the function and calling a
> reference that is not available(the variables local in scope to the
> function are collapsed) must be illegal!!
>
> Regards,
> Satya
>

You have just learned what a closure is :-).  At least that is my
understanding of one.  Perl is "smart" enough using reference counting to
know that the variable may still need to be accessed and so doesn't garbage
collect it. Then when the variable that holds the reference is collected so
is what it referred to (assuming there isn't another reference to that).

Neat huh?
